Job Description

We are looking for a Senior Business Analyst (Business Analyst 2) to join our team. This position is specifically for a Software Industry Senior Business Analyst, responsible for serving as a bridge between cross‑functional stakeholders such as Developers, QA Engineers, Product Owners, and Project Managers. In this role, you will analyze product data, gather business and functional requirements, support development activities, and help resolve issues using tools such as SQL, APIs, and Jira to ensure product quality and compliance.

Essential Functions

  • Analyze product behavior and data using internal tools, documentation, and Analytics platforms

  • Research relevant domain sources (e.g., CMS, industry standards, healthcare regulations) to inform requirement definitions and updates

  • Conduct product analysis using data tools such as Redshift and MySQL

  • Utilize APIs and analyze application outputs to validate product functionality

  • Gather business requirements from stakeholders and translate them into clear, actionable functional specifications

  • Support the full requirements lifecycle, from definition through implementation and validation

  • Prepare technical documentation, including process flows, system diagrams, and business requirement artifacts

  • Evaluate the effects of changes or enhancements and monitor their implementation

  • Communicate with internal and external stakeholders to investigate and resolve reported product issues

  • Assist technical teams by clarifying business logic, reproducing issues, and offering detailed issue reports

  • Actively participate in triaging tickets, analyzing user feedback, and resolving issues

  • Use Jira for issue tracking, documentation, and progress reporting throughout the product lifecycle

  • Use the CGT VBCA application to extract and prepare data for analysis

  • Build structured Excel output, including data prep tables, staging logic, and final deliverables

  • Create Excel based visualizations and client ready templates as requested

  • Support cross functional workflow between US and Nepal analyst teams to ensure consistency and gap resolution

  • Contribute to improving the end-to-end template build process in collaboration with the Operations Lead and senior analysts


Qualifications

  • Bachelor's Degree in Computer Engineering, Electronics and Communication Engineering, Computer Science, or a related field (or equivalent)

  • 4+ years of relevant work experience

  • Proficiency in SQL databases and database querying languages

  • Strong analytical knowledge/experience

  • Knowledge of US Healthcare processes and terminologies will be a plus

About IQVIA

IQVIA (NYSE:IQV) is a leading global provider of clinical research services, commercial insights and healthcare intelligence to the life sciences and healthcare industries. IQVIA’s portfolio of solutions are powered by IQVIA Connected Intelligence™ to deliver actionable insights and services built on high-quality health data, Healthcare-grade AI™, advanced analytics, the latest technologies and extensive domain expertise. With approximately 88,000 employees in over 100 countries, including experts in healthcare, life sciences, data science, technology and operational excellence, IQVIA is dedicated to accelerating the development and commercialization of innovative medical treatments to help improve patient outcomes and population health worldwide.

IQVIA is a global leader in protecting individual patient privacy. The company uses a wide variety of privacy-enhancing technologies and safeguards to protect individual privacy while generating and analyzing information on a scale that helps healthcare stakeholders identify disease patterns and correlate with the precise treatment path and therapy needed for better outcomes. IQVIA’s insights and execution capabilities help biotech, medical device and pharmaceutical companies, medical researchers, government agencies, payers and other healthcare stakeholders tap into a deeper understanding of diseases, human behaviors and scientific progress, in an effort to advance healthcare.
